I'm sure a number of you have already done this one - so advice please.
I've just been running a dashcam cable from rear view mirror along the upper screen, down the A frame to console. Side panel levered off ok. I then removed sun visor mounts which appear to secure the upper trim in place. It feels/looks as if the trim should then just lever off but I got cold feet incase there was something else holding it and I damaged it.

With the trim loosened I have managed to tuck cable in, but only just enough to hold it and it may drop back out with movement.
